What is 3/10 ÷ 1/3 ?(1 point)

To divide fractions, you multiply the first fraction by the reciprocal of the second fraction.

So, 3/10 ÷ 1/3 is equivalent to 3/10 * 3/1.

Multiplying the numerators together gives us 3 * 3 = 9, and multiplying the denominators together gives us 10 * 1 = 10.

Therefore, 3/10 ÷ 1/3 = 9/10.
